Just wanted to share a bit more of my experience with Truist... still not the smoothest process!

 

Received the card in the mail Wednesday. Went to truist.com/activate, tried 3 times and the web site would not accept my information. Then I called the 800 number on the mailer and the automated system was able to verify me & activate the card. Used it for a couple of small purchases (gas station & grocery store) and had no problems.

 

However, the biggest headache so far has been setting up online banking. I have no other Truist accounts so the web site would still not recognize my information when I tried to sign up for online banking (even though "credit card number" is an option available to set up online banking for a first-time user). So I called the main Truist customer service number this morning. Got connected to a call center in the Philippines. Agent I spoke to was very courteous and diligent but there was VERY loud background noise (her coworkers must have been throwing a party!) She said she would text me a code to read back to her. The text never came. Turns out the phone number linked to my social security number was a landline I last had 20 years ago when I was in college and had a BB&T checking account! After about 15 minutes of back and forth, she was able to get my phone number changed to my current cell phone number and I received a call (still no text) with the code. I am finally able to log in to truist.com, change my password, but the address still shows my college apartment where I last lived in 2004. Can't change my address online so perhaps I'll just go into a branch - there are two within walking distance of my house. Not impressed with the IT side of things at Truist so far as a new customer!
